INTRODUCTION:
Time Frame: This lesson is good for 4 hours (240 minutes).
At the end of the lesson, the students are expected to:
(a) Demonstrate an understanding on the complexity and power of the human brain;
RUA: (b) Differentiate the capacities of the left and right brains; and
(c) Express appreciation on the importance of the human brain.
As indicated in the objectives on what is expected from the students, the learnings from this topic are very much
Context: applicable to how students will be able to explain how understanding how the brain works can help improve one’s
learning through journal writing.
In this lesson, students will have a clearer understanding of the complexity and power of the human brain, the
Overview of the Lesson: differentiation of capacities between the left and right hemispheres, and the significance of appreciating this
remarkable organ.
